Dawn dishwashing soap (original formula) is great for greasy pots and pans. Use very hot water and let them soak for a little while and the grease and any food that is stuck to the pan will come off easily.

Get the bulk of the grease out first (before wetting) you can use a paper towel.
Then use a scrubby sponge with dishwashing liquid.
If you like to soak stuff first, soak in electric dishwasher detergent.
The grease or baked on stuff will slide right off.

Disinfecting Pots and Pans
# Regularly:Carefully wipe the insides and outsides of pans with a soapy sponge while they are still warm, before grease settles and hardens. But never plunge a hot pan into cold water; it may warp.

# When Needed: Sometimes even the hottest, soapiest water won't cut the greasy residue of high-heat cooking. For scorched food residue on stainless-steel pots and pans, Chris Sommer of All-Clad Metalcrafters recommends the following recipe: Fill the pan halfway with water and add about a tablespoon of dishwasher detergent. Bring the solution to a simmer (but don't let it boil over, since it can stain the sides). Let boil for 20 to 30 minutes. Take the pan off the burner and let cool. Pour out the liquid, then use Bon Ami for a final scrub. Rinse.
